On Tue, Apr 13, 2021 at 02:24:10PM -0700, Yang Shi wrote:
> Add orig_pmd to struct vm_fault so the "orig_pmd" parameter used by huge page
> fault could be removed, just like its PTE counterpart does.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Yang Shi <shy828301@gmail.com>
>
> <SNIP>
>
> diff --git a/include/linux/mm.h b/include/linux/mm.h
> index 25b9041f9925..9c5856f8cc81 100644
> --- a/include/linux/mm.h
> +++ b/include/linux/mm.h
> @@ -547,6 +547,9 @@ struct vm_fault {
>  					 * the 'address'
>  					 */
>  	pte_t orig_pte;			/* Value of PTE at the time of fault */
> +	pmd_t orig_pmd;			/* Value of PMD at the time of fault,
> +					 * used by PMD fault only.
> +					 */
>  
>  	struct page *cow_page;		/* Page handler may use for COW fault */
>  	struct page *page;		/* ->fault handlers should return a

Could this be a union?
